Chapter 7 PSA

For my PSA, I have chosen to focus on the topic of students posting and engaging in risky or unhealthy behaviors online. My target audience will be teachers or parents of teenagers.

In researching this topic, I have discovered a few startling facts. According to InternetSafety101.org, In 82% of online sex crimes against minors, the offender used the victim's social networking site to gain information about the victim's likes and dislikes. This is especially scary considering 95% of people age 12-17 are online, and 81% of those teens use some form of social networking. (Pew Research Center)

Just as disturbing are the facts that 12% of teens say they have witnessed cruel behavior "frequently" on social networking sites, and 15% of social media-using teens say they have been the target of online meanness. (Pew Research Center)

Teenagers need to feel safe and confident to be able to talk to a trusted adult, be it a parent, teacher, or some other adult figure in their lives. It’s our jobs as teachers and parents to give them a safe place to come and voice their concerns or fears about their lives online.
